Factors That Affect the Value of a Dog Bite Case
The following factors determine the value of your case:
- You have scarring or are disfigured as a result of the dog bite.
- The dog bite has made you permanently disabled.
- You need emergency medical care due to your dog bite injuries.
- Your injuries require you to undergo surgery or receive other extensive medical care.
- You suffered psychological harm from the dog bite incident that required professional mental health treatment.

Farmington, MO Dog Bite Injury Lawyer: Determining Who Is Liable
To receive a complete settlement that makes you whole after being harmed in a dog bite incident, you will need to work with your Farmington, MO dog bite injury lawyer to figure out who is legally responsible for the damages you have suffered and, thus, who to hold accountable for your suffering.
Liability in a dog bite or any personal injury case has to do with who is responsible for your damages. In Missouri, Revised Statute Section 273.036 puts into effect a practice of strict liability in dog bite injury cases. Strict liabillity is a legal policy that names a party accountable — in this case, the dog owner — irrespective of fault or intention. In application, it means that your Farmington, MO dog bite injury attorney does not necessarily have to show that the owner of the dog that bit you was negligent or had the dog attack you on purpose. In your Missouri dog bite injury case, you only need to show that you were injured and that the owner’s dog bit you. In more certain terms, the Missouri statute lays out that the Farmington or Missouri dog bite owner is liable for your injuries if:
- you were injured as a result of a dog bite;
- you were on public property or were on a private property legally (in other words, you were not trespassing); and
- you did not provoke the dog to attack.
If you were bitten by a dog that you did not provoke and you were not trespassing, your Combs Law Group dog bite injury lawyer in Farmington, MO can get you a fair settlement in your strict liability claim against the dog’s owner, and typically it is the dog owner’s homeowners or renters insurance that will cover the cost of your damages. However, there may be other types of liability and parties who are to blame for your dog bite injures, too.
- Negligence: You may have a negligence claim if a person was negligent, either in their actions or failure to act, in their duty to keep you safe. Someone who allows a dog to run free through the neighborhood unsupervised or does not put their large, aggressive dog away when strangers or children visit their home could be seen as negligent and your Combs Law dog bite injury lawyer can fight to hold them accountable in a negligence case. A property owner or landlord could be partly liable for your injuries in they knew or should have known about a broken latch on the gate to a normally fenced-in yard and failed to fix it, allowing a dog to get out and attack.
- Negligence per se: Negligence per se is when a party is legally liable by the act of breaking a law. Rather than proving that the defendant did not act with care as a reasonable person would, your Farmington, MO dog bite lawyer can show that the person is liable for your injuries by default because they broke a law that was meant to keep you safe. For example, some cities and municipalities have laws in place mandating that people keep dogs on leashes while off their own property or prohibit dogs from being on others’ properties without permission from the property owner. If the person looking after or responsible for the dog broke one of these rules and their dog bit you, ask your attorney about a possible case of negligence per se.
Who is responsible for my dog bite injuries?
Because of the possibility of additional claims of negligence beyond Missouri’s strict liability policy, you may have a case against other defendants in addition to the owner of the dog. Depending on the circumstances of the parties that were involved, where the bite happened, and what the parties in question did or did not do, your dog bite injury lawyer in Farmington, MO may identify additional responsible parties in your Farmington, MO dog bite case, such as:
- Landlords
- Stores
- Employers
- Government organizations
- Dog walkers
- Places of business where dogs are present, such as pet stores, dog daycare facilities, etc.
